Что такое Oracle Warehouse Builder?

Oracle store builder - это инструмент, разработанный Oracle. В основном используется для интеграции данных. Он обеспечивает аудит данных, качество данных, полное управление жизненным циклом и полностью интегрированное многомерное и реляционное моделирование данных или метаданных. Построитель хранилищ Oracle помогает или позволяет создавать хранилища данных, объединять данные из различных источников данных, перемещать данные из устаревших систем и очищать данные для обеспечения качественной информации.

Основные функциональные возможности построителя хранилищ Oracle - моделирование данных, профилирование данных, качество данных, ETL (извлечение, преобразование, загрузка), расширенные возможности передачи данных, управление метаданными, интеграция данных приложений ERP на уровне бизнеса, анализ воздействия и интеграция с бизнесом. интеллектуальные инструменты для отчетности.

Компоненты Oracle Warehouse Builder

Ключевые компоненты Oracle Storage Builder обсуждаются ниже:

1. Клиентское приложение Warehouse Builder

Клиентское приложение разработчика хранилища oracle предоставляет графический интерфейс пользователя (GUI), который позволяет пользователю определять, проектировать и внедрять системы бизнес-аналитики. Это облегчает работу. Диспетчер развертывания и генератор кода являются компонентами клиентского приложения. Они помогают в создании и управлении системой, созданной пользователем.

2. Диспетчер развертывания

Этот компонент отвечает за управление всеми аспектами, связанными с развернутыми объектами и развертыванием. Это позволяет пользователю выбирать объекты для развертывания и способ, которым пользователь хочет, чтобы эти объекты были развернуты. После развертывания объектов эти объекты могут быть выполнены. Жизненным циклом системы пользователя можно управлять путем доступа к истории развертывания.

3. Генератор кода

Этот компонент помогает в создании сценариев, таких как PL / SQL и DDL, на основе метаданных, представленных в хранилище. Генератор кода повышает оптимальную производительность систем баз данных Oracle.

4. Служба Warehouse Builder Runtime Platform

Серверный компонент построителя хранилища - это сервис платформы времени выполнения. Это позволяет развертывание и выполнение услуг. Если пользователь хочет запустить эти службы, тогда служба платформы времени выполнения должна быть активной. Это помогает пользователю управлять выполнением отображений и потоком процесса в строителе склада. Он гарантирует, что данные аудита развертывания и выполнения хранятся в хранилище среды выполнения.

5. Склад-проектировщик

Репозиторий проектировщика склада установлен в базе данных Oracle. Он хранит определения метаданных или информацию обо всех объектах, которые используются в Warehouse Builder. Он хранит всю информацию о дизайне целевых систем, которые пользователь хочет создать или создает. Метаданные, хранящиеся в хранилище проекта, могут быть доступны через пользовательский интерфейс клиента.

6. Хранилище Warehouse Builder Runtime

Хранилище среды выполнения построителя хранилища установлено в базе данных Oracle. В ней хранятся все данные о выполнении сопоставлений, а также данные о процессе и развертывании. Он хранит информацию об окружающей среде для системы бизнес-аналитики, которую пользователь собирается создать. Он также хранит информацию о подключении, связанную со всеми местоположениями развертывания.

7. Аудит репозитория браузера

Это позволяет пользователю просматривать выполнение и развертывание аудиторской информации через веб-приложение. Сгенерированные отчеты основаны на данных, представленных в хранилище времени выполнения.

8. Браузер метаданных

Это позволяет пользователю просматривать метаданные, которые хранятся в хранилище проекта, через веб-приложение. Предоставленная информация организована в формате, подходящем для бизнес-ориентированных пользователей. Созданные отчеты основаны на данных, представленных в хранилище проекта.

Как работает Oracle Warehouse Builder?

Построитель хранилища Oracle выполняет следующий шаг к созданию хранилища данных:

  • Установите программное обеспечение разработчика склада.
  • Запустите Центр дизайна.
  • Подготовьте дизайн-центр.
  • Определите проект, который вы хотите использовать, из проводника проекта.
  • Используя проводник соединений, подключитесь к исходным и целевым объектам данных.
  • Определите целевую схему, которая будет использоваться. Вы можете использовать базу данных Oracle в качестве целевой схемы. Это можно сделать, создав модуль.
  • Определите среду исполнения.
  • Настройте параметры скорее на основе предпочтений клиента или выберите настройки по умолчанию.
  • Импортируйте исходные метаданные.
  • Модули для каждого типа объекта дизайна должны быть созданы.
  • Метаданные импортируются из разных источников данных.
  • Профилируйте данные и гарантируйте качество данных.
  • Разработка целевой схемы.
  • Создание и проектирование объектов данных для целевого модуля.
  • Необходима частая проверка проектируемых объектов.
  • Настройте объекты данных.
  • Сгенерируйте код.
  • Дизайн ETL Logic.
  • Должно быть разработано отображение, которое показывает поток данных от источника к целевым объектам.
  • Управляйте зависимостями между отображениями.
  • Разверните и выполните решение.
  • Разверните объекты либо из менеджера Центра управления, либо из центра разработки.
  • Выполните логику ETL.
  • Мониторинг и отчетность по хранилищу данных.

Что вы можете сделать с Oracle Warehouse Builder?

Компоновщик хранилища Oracle можно использовать в следующих целях:

  • Моделирование данных.
  • Профилирование данных.
  • Обеспечение качества данных.
  • Извлечение, преобразование и загрузка данных.
  • Бизнес-уровень интеграции данных приложения ERP.
  • Управление метаданными.
  • Продвинутое происхождение данных.
  • Для отчетности.
  • Для анализа воздействия.

Преимущества Oracle Warehouse Builder

  • Построитель хранилища Oracle сокращает время проектирования, поскольку предоставляет простые в использовании пользовательские интерфейсы на основе мастера, визуальные редакторы и т. Д.
  • Проектный репозиторий Warehouse Builder - это единственное центральное место, где хранится и управляется вся информация о системе. Поскольку это единое место, стоимость несоответствий уменьшается из-за сокращения избыточности метаданных.
  • Это сокращает время для внесения изменений.
  • Код без ошибок и легко воссоздать, поддерживать и обновлять.
  • Это использует технологические инвестиции.

Вывод

В этой статье мы подробно обсудили конструктор хранилища Oracle. Это мощный инструмент первого поколения, который помог многим организациям создавать склады и отчеты в дополнение к своим приложениям ERP.

Рекомендуемые статьи:

Это руководство по Oracle Warehouse Builder. Здесь мы обсудим компоненты, работу, преимущества и использование Oracle Warehouse Builder. Вы также можете просмотреть наши другие предлагаемые статьи, чтобы узнать больше -

  1. Архитектура хранилища данных
  2. Строковые функции Oracle
  3. Карьера в Oracle
  4. Oracle Интервью Вопросы
  5. Что такое запрос и типы запросов Oracle